WAL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

416 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Western Alliance Bancorporation (WAL)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$8.52B — up 50% from $5.68B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 96 funds opened new WAL positions and 56 closed out — a net gain of 40 holders — while 132 added to existing stakes and 137 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$364M. The largest seller was Citadel Advisors, cutting an estimated $64M.
